Abstract :
One of the most important factors in organization success is controlling risks at their environment. One of the tasks that have been done in many of public and private organizations for better understanding the customersʹ needs is using supply chain concept which has been commenced from the supplier of raw materials up to end user. One of issues influence on supply chains is the chain risk factor causing failure or success of organizations. Hence, risk control in the supply chain considered as one of the key factors of success. In this Article, we use integration of two approaches; Fuzzy Analytic Hierarchy Process and Evidential Reasoning Algorithm (ERA) to prioritize strategy models using by supply chain risks in a Cultural Institute. This model involves both quantitative and qualitative attributes as well as various types of uncertainty. The ERA has been developed to support MADA under uncertainty. It is based on Dempster’s rule for evidence combination used belief function for dealing with probabilistic uncertainty and ignorance. Finally, a case study is examined using an Intelligent Decision System (IDS) to illustrate the application of decision modeling framework and decision support process for prioritizing the strategy for cultural industrial.
